Import-Export Pass Book Scheme expands designated customs ports to include Nhava-Sheva alongside Kandla for imported goods for export. Notification 270/89-Cus substitutes, in condition (h) of Notification No. 117-Customs (30 March 1988), the words 'Customs port of Kandla' with 'Customs port of Nhava-Sheva (Jawahar Lal Nehru Port) or Kandla,' thus adding Nhava-Sheva as an authorized port for goods imported for export under the Import-Export Pass Book Scheme, pursuant to powers under sub-section (1) of Section 25 of the Customs Act, 1962.
